The Trapper is more than just a vendor; he’s a gateway to customization and survival. He offers a selection of clothing, satchels, and even campsite upgrades, all crafted from the skins and pelts you bring him. The process is simple: hunt an animal, skin it (or bring the whole carcass), and sell the resulting pelt to the Trapper. The better the quality of the pelt, the better the item you can craft. This system adds a strategic layer to hunting, requiring you to consider the best weapons and tactics to achieve a perfect kill.
To get access to the Trapper’s services, you must first find them. The Trapper isn’t always in the same place. There are several RDR2 Trapper Locations scattered across the map. Once you locate the Trapper, you can interact with them to browse their inventory, sell your pelts, and initiate the crafting process.
The quality of the pelt is paramount. This determines the quality of the items you craft. Achieving perfect pelts requires precision and knowledge. The best way to guarantee perfect pelts is to use the right weapons and aim for critical hit locations on the animal. For smaller animals, a varmint rifle is often the best choice, while for larger game, a carefully placed shot with a rifle or bow and arrow with improved arrows is crucial. Poor pelts result from using the wrong weapon, hitting the wrong parts of the animal, or damaging the pelt during the hunt.

Hunting Techniques and Strategies
To improve your chances of success, consider the following tips.
Recommended Weapons for Specific Animals
Choosing the right weapon is crucial for obtaining perfect pelts. The Varmint Rifle is the weapon of choice for small animals like rabbits, squirrels, and raccoons. A bow with improved arrows or a high-powered rifle is often the best option for medium-sized animals, such as deer and wolves. For the largest and most dangerous game, like bears and bison, a rifle with high-powered ammunition is recommended.
The Importance of Cover Scent Lotion
Cover scent lotion can be your best friend when hunting. It masks your scent, making it harder for animals to detect your presence. This allows you to approach your prey more closely and get a better shot, increasing your chances of a perfect pelt.
Using Binoculars for Tracking
The binoculars are an essential tool for scouting. Use them to identify animals in the distance, assess their quality, and plan your approach. This is important, as you will have a better idea of the size of the animal, as well as the angle of the shot.
Managing Your Carry Capacity
Make sure your inventory has enough space. It is important to be prepared for the maximum load that your character can carry. When hunting, you may collect multiple carcasses and pelts, so it’s critical to have enough space to store them. Invest in larger satchels to increase your carrying capacity.
Making the Most of the Hunting Process
Hunting is a process that requires patience, careful planning, and attention to detail. Take your time, study the animal’s behavior, and approach your prey with stealth. Use your binoculars to identify the best shots, and use cover scent to mask your presence.
